DeWalt A123 Packs at Amazon
If you're interested in A123 battery packs and don't mind building them yourself, Amazon has a great deal on 8 cell DeWalt packs. You'll need the security bit set to get the pack open or else cut the screws. $56.50 delivered. I ordered one the other day. Gets you either 2 ECU + 1 RX pack or 4 Rx packs.

RE: DeWalt A123 Packs at Amazon
2300mah M1's. Cut them apart carefully and all you should have to do is add leads, balance taps (if you want) & shrink. The welded tabs take solder nicely.
I'm flying my Flash off of a single 2 cell pack from one of these DeWalt packs using 2 servo leads thru 2 switches. No blinking lights on the Spectrum rx's.

RE: DeWalt A123 Packs at Amazon
We have done alot of testing with A123's as receiver packs. They WILL get out of balance if you dont balance them regularly. I use FMA 4 and 10S chargers, and the Multi 4S for balancing charges, and when I use the fromeco cube, I use a blinky at home after field charging. I had a pack with about 100 charges non balanced and it finally blew a cell, and that kicked off a bunch of testing resulting in the findings we had about balancing. They must be checked regulary or balance charged, or some sort of balance circuitry. For two packs, I just solder on a JR connector and put the signal wire on the mid voltage. Andy Low sells a 4S charge wire that matches to that.
